Benefits of freestyle swimming:

The most popular type of swimming is the freestyle or front crawl, which gives the whole body a good aerobic workout. Water resistance makes the arms stronger. Because they remove water and move the body forward. The legs, in turn, need to kick and strengthen that forward motion. Freestyle uses the core, arms, neck, shoulders, chest, upper back and legs. In other words, it moves almost all the joints and muscles of the body and can consume a high level of calories.

Benefits of breaststroke swimming:

In breaststroke, the legs are the source of power needed to create forward motion and are used more than the arms. Thighs and legs are also the most used. Also, the chest muscles work in this type of swimming and strengthen the upper back and triceps muscles. As a result, it can be a suitable option for fitness and strengthening and shaping muscles. In addition, the swimmer in this style, depending on his weight, burns 300 to 444 calories every half hour and will have a special effect on weight loss.

Benefits of butterfly swimming:

Butterfly swimming engages the center of the body. The swimmer must use their abdominal strength to stabilize their body and perform that balanced movement required to perform the butterfly stroke correctly. It also uses upper body strength, so doing this swimming can help strengthen arms, chest, abdomen and back and muscles. It can even help to improve the posture of the body and make the body more flexible and soft. This is because the limbs and trunk should be stretched in order to achieve proper movement. Butterfly swimming consumes 330 calories for a person weighing 55 kg, 409 calories for a 70 kg person, and 488 calories for a 80 kg person for half an hour, which makes the person lose weight by burning high calories. and experience more fitness. However, care must be taken to do this correctly to avoid pulling a muscle or straining the back, neck or shoulders.

Benefits of backstroke swimming:

Doing backstroke movements helps a person lengthen his spine and make his height look taller and more elongated. Also, with this movement, shoulders, legs, arms, hips and stomach will be strengthened. It is a great choice for those who sit for long hours at work or at home as it helps with hip activity. Backstroke may not burn as many calories as breaststroke, butterfly or even frontstroke. But it can help a person burn as many calories as cycling at a speed of 18 kilometers per hour or running at a speed of 7 kilometers per hour, and this is a remarkable thing. If a person weighs about 55 kg, he will burn about 240 calories with every 30 minutes of back curling. At a weight of 80 kg, this amount will reach 355 calories.
